Earliest buses?

Bus service to deliver guests for early ADRs starts at around 6:30 a.m. Regular, more frequent bus service starts one hour before park opening.
 
To add to jestocost's answer, you don't need to have an ADR to use the earliest buses. It's just that those earliest buses run every 30-40 minutes instead of about every 20 minutes for the buses the rest of the day.
